I have a list of text entries and I want to count how often each entry appears in the list. e.g.

Berlin
Paris
London
London
Paris
Paris
Paris

The result would be

Berlin 1
Paris 4
London 2

This result easy do to achieve with an pivot table in MS Excel (see: Count Items in Excel). My data not in spreadsheet in Excel but in a MS Access database table. So in order to avoid constant switching between Access and Excel and I would like to handle everything in Access (either Access 2007 or 2010).

I know there are pivot tables in Access and I know how to display one, but I was unable to find out how to count the number of occurrences.
